Furnace Not Turning On in Nottingham

Failed igniter. Failed flame sensor preventing the gas valve from opening. Tripped high-limit switch from a previous overheating event. Failed control board. Thermostat wiring fault or failed thermostat. Gas supply issue in Nottingham, PA. MBM diagnoses no-heat situations systematically beginning with the most common and correctable causes in Nottingham.

Furnace Starts Then Shuts Off After a Few Seconds in Nottingham, PA

A furnace that initiates the startup sequence and shuts off within seconds almost always has a flame sensor problem in Nottingham. The furnace ignites the burners, the flame sensor fails to confirm the flame within the safety window, and the control board shuts the gas valve as a safety measure in Nottingham, PA. Flame sensor cleaning or replacement addresses this in most cases in Nottingham.

Furnace Running but Not Producing Heat in Nottingham

Failed igniter running the blower without lighting the burners. Gas valve not opening despite the igniter firing. Burner ports contaminated enough that the flame is not establishing correctly in Nottingham, PA. MBM diagnoses the specific combustion fault before recommending any repair in Nottingham.

Insufficient Heat — System Runs but Home Stays Cold in Nottingham, PA

Contaminated heat exchanger reducing thermal efficiency. Dirty burners producing incomplete combustion and reduced heat output. Duct system leakage delivering conditioned air to unconditioned spaces. Or a system that is undersized for the home's actual heat loss in cold weather in Nottingham.

Furnace Short Cycling in Nottingham

The most common cause is the high-limit switch tripping because restricted airflow is causing the heat exchanger to overheat in Nottingham, PA. A dirty air filter severely restricting return airflow is the most common cause of limit switch tripping in Nottingham.

Burning or Unusual Smells From the Furnace in Nottingham, PA

A persistent burning smell that does not clear, a burning plastic smell indicating an electrical fault, or a rotten egg or sulfur smell indicating a gas leak are situations requiring the furnace to be shut off and MBM called immediately in Nottingham. Do not operate the furnace with any persistent or concerning smell until it has been assessed in Nottingham, PA.

Unusual Noises From the Furnace in Nottingham

A banging or booming sound at startup indicates delayed ignition from dirty burners in Nottingham, PA. A squealing sound from the air handler indicates a failing blower motor bearing in Nottingham. A rattling sound during operation may indicate a loose heat exchanger component in Nottingham, PA.

Why Carbon Monoxide Is the Specific Risk of a Faulty Furnace in Nottingham

Carbon monoxide is the combustion byproduct that presents the most serious immediate safety risk from a faulty gas furnace in Nottingham, PA. It is colorless and odorless in Nottingham. A correctly operating gas furnace with an intact heat exchanger exhausts all combustion gases to the outside in Nottingham, PA. A furnace with a cracked heat exchanger allows combustion gases to enter the circulated air in Nottingham.

What a Cracked Heat Exchanger Means and Why It Cannot Wait in Nottingham, PA

A confirmed cracked heat exchanger is not a condition that can be managed carefully while a convenient repair window opens up in Nottingham. A cracked heat exchanger allows combustion gases including carbon monoxide to enter the circulated air with every heating cycle in Nottingham, PA. MBM's recommendation for a confirmed cracked heat exchanger is to cease operation of the furnace until the heat exchanger or furnace is replaced in Nottingham.

Gas Leak Signs and the Correct Response in Nottingham, PA

A rotten egg or sulfur smell near the furnace or gas lines indicates a gas leak in Nottingham. The correct response is to not operate any electrical switches, evacuate the home, and call the gas utility from outside in Nottingham, PA. Do not re-enter until the gas utility has confirmed the situation is safe in Nottingham.

What Causes Furnace Failures

What Causes Furnace Failures in Nottingham, PA

Failed or Dirty Flame Sensor in Nottingham

The flame sensor confirms a flame is present before the control board allows the gas valve to stay open in Nottingham, PA. Oxidation on the sensor rod reduces its electrical conductivity over time, causing a signal too weak to satisfy the control board in Nottingham. The control board shuts the gas valve as a safety measure, producing the furnace that starts and shuts off within seconds symptom in Nottingham, PA.

Failed Hot Surface Igniter in Nottingham, PA

The hot surface igniter is a fragile ceramic component that glows red-hot to ignite the gas burners in Nottingham. Igniters become brittle over time from thermal cycling and crack or fail from physical shock in Nottingham, PA. A failed igniter produces no glow and no ignition in Nottingham.

Cracked Heat Exchanger in Nottingham

The heat exchanger separates the combustion gases from the circulated air in Nottingham, PA. A cracked heat exchanger allows combustion gases including carbon monoxide to cross into the circulated air and be distributed throughout the home by the blower in Nottingham. A confirmed cracked heat exchanger means the furnace should not be operated until the heat exchanger or furnace is replaced in Nottingham, PA.

Blower Motor and Capacitor Failure in Nottingham, PA

A failed blower motor produces no airflow despite the combustion system operating correctly, causing the heat exchanger to overheat and the high-limit switch to trip in Nottingham. A failing blower capacitor causes the motor to struggle to start or fail to start entirely in Nottingham, PA.

Control Board and Thermostat Faults in Nottingham

The control board manages ignition sequencing, blower timing, safety switch monitoring, and fault code storage in Nottingham, PA. A failed control board can produce a wide range of symptoms depending on which function it was managing in Nottingham.

Limit Switch Trips From Overheating in Nottingham, PA

The high-limit switch shuts the furnace off if the heat exchanger temperature exceeds the safe maximum in Nottingham. It trips consistently when the heat exchanger is reaching unsafe temperatures, almost always from restricted airflow in Nottingham, PA. A dirty air filter is the most common cause in Nottingham.
